    RESEARCH METHODOLOGY

    The study involves four main activities to estimate the current size of the automotive filters market.

    • Exhaustive secondary research and country-wise model mapping to collect information on automotive filter type, vehicle type, filter media type, fuel type, and automotive filter materials.
    • The next step was to validate these findings, assumptions, and market analysis with industry experts across value chains through primary research.
    • Bottom-up and top-down approaches were employed to estimate the complete market size for different segments considered in this study.
    • After that, market breakdown and data triangulation processes were used to estimate the market size of segments and subsegments.

    Secondary Research

    In the secondary research process, various secondary sources were used to identify and collect information for this study. The secondary sources referred for this research study include automotive organizations such as the Organisation Internationale des Constructeurs d'Automobiles (OICA), the International Energy Agency (IEA), and the European Automobile Manufacturers' Association. The secondary sources included annual reports, press releases, and investor presentations of manufacturers; white papers, certified publications; articles from recognized authors, directories, and industry databases; and articles from recognized associations and government publishing sources.

    Secondary research was used to obtain critical information about the industry's value chain, the overall pool of key players, market classification and segmentation according to industry trends to the bottom-most level, regional markets, and key developments from the market and technology-oriented perspectives.

    Primary Research

    After understanding the automotive filters market scenario, extensive primary research was conducted. Several industry experts from automotive filter providers, component/system providers, and end-user organizations across four major regions, North America, Europe, Asia Pacific, and RoW, were contacted for the primary interviews. Most interviews were conducted from the supply side and some from OEMs. Primary data was collected through questionnaires, emails, and telephonic interviews. Various departments within organizations, including sales, operations, and administration, were contacted to provide a holistic viewpoint in the report while canvassing primaries. After interacting with industry participants, some brief sessions were conducted with experienced independent consultants to reinforce the findings from the primaries. This and the opinions of in-house subject matter experts led to the conclusions delineated in the rest of this report.

    Market Size Estimation

    The bottom-up approach has been used to estimate and validate the size of the automotive filter market. The market size, by volume, of the automotive filters market has been derived by identifying the country-level vehicle production data (a) for each vehicle type (PCs, LCVs, trucks, and buses) and the number of units installed of different filter types per vehicle in all considered vehicle types (b) and penetration rate of each filter type in different vehicle types considered (c). Multiplying all three factors will provide the country-level market size by volume filter and vehicle type. The market size, by value, has been arrived at by multiplying the average selling OE price of filters for each vehicle type at the country level. The summation of the country-level market gives regional and global automotive filter markets by filter type and vehicle type. A similar approach is followed for the electric & hybrid vehicle filters market by vehicle type and filter types, off-highway by equipment type and filter type, and aftermarket by filter type in terms of volume and value.

    Market Definition:

    Filters in a vehicle remove foreign and unwanted substances/particles, which can cause severe damage to the vehicle system or human health. Some automotive filters include air filters, oil filters, brake dust filters, steering filters, cabin air filters, fuel filters, and coolant filters.

    According to Mann+Hummel, a renowned automotive filter market player, combustion air always contains particles that should not be allowed to penetrate the inside of the engine. Therefore, applying air filters is essential to protect the engine and its components.
